Our MAPHN Chapter, which was founded in 2003, has grown both in number and maturity with each year, and we want to provide a vehicle where our members can communicate, network and share at any time. In the coming weeks, we hope to supply you with our minutes of past meetings; upcoming events and notices; and share articles of relevance to us in the field of public health nursing.
